142. Spirit Divine, Attend Our Prayers

1 Spirit Divine, attend our prayer,
And make our hearts Thy home;
Fill us with all Thy gracious power;
Come, Holy Spirit, come!

2 Come as the light: to us reveal
Our sinfulness and woe;
Lead us along those paths of life
Where all the righteous go.

3 Come as the fire, and purge our hearts
Like sacrificial flame;
Let our whole soul an offering be
To our Redeemer's name.

4 Come as the dove, and spread Thy wings,
The wings of peaceful love;
Let now Thy church on earth become
Blest as Thy church above.

Amen.

Text Information
First Line: Spirit divine, attend our prayers
Title: Spirit Divine, Attend Our Prayers
Author: Andrew Reed (1829)
Meter: C. M.
Publication Date: 1957
Scripture: ; ;
Topic: The Holy Spirit
Notes: Alternate tune: "Lambeth," No. 156.
Tune Information
Name: GRÄFENBERG
Meter: C. M.
Key: F Major
Source: J. Crüger's "Praxis Pietatis Melica," 1653
